Our final sculptures

Thursday 16 December 2021

This week, we completed our Barbara Hepworth inspired sculptures. After completing our own individual boxes, we put them together to create a group sculpture.

We set out all the sculptures in the school grounds to create a similar effect to Barbara Hepworth’s Family of Man.

“The thing I like about our sculpture is the negative space- it really shows what the sculpture represents. I think the shape of the cut-outs are not just circles- they actually represent the thoughts.” Scarlet

“I enjoyed painting the sculptures but we had to persevere when making the Verdigris colour because it had to be perfect. In the end, our sculpture looked different to the maquette.” Nicholas
